Community Overview: What Makes Cordova Special
Cordova is a well-established subdivision within The Paseos village, which stretches over 760 acres along Summerlin's stunning western edge. Built by Greystone Homes (which later merged with Lennar) around 2005–2006, these homes have that solid, time-tested quality that today's cookie-cutter builds sometimes lack.
Here's what you're working with:
- Home Type: Two-story, single-family homes
- Square Footage: Typically ranges from 1,622 to 2,041 square feet
- Layouts: Most models feature 3 bedrooms and 2.5 bathrooms
- Vibe: Family-friendly, well-maintained, and practical

Schools and Education Excellence
The Paseos is zoned for some of Clark County's most sought-after schools.
Schools serving the Cordova area include:
- Carolyn S. Reedom Elementary School – A highly-rated elementary school known for strong academics and community involvement
- Sig Rogich Middle School – Offers excellent programs including STEM and performing arts
- Palo Verde High School – One of the top-rated high schools in the Las Vegas Valley
Private school options nearby include Faith Lutheran, The Meadows School, and Alexander Dawson School.

Outdoor Recreation and Natural Beauty
Here's where Summerlin really flexes. If you love the outdoors, Cordova puts you in the middle of an outdoor paradise.
The Paseos community parks include:
- Paseos Park (12.5 acres): Features a junior soccer field, t-ball field, sand volleyball court, lighted basketball courts, tot lot, playground, picnic pavilions, and an interactive water play area
- Fox Hills Park (18 acres): An adventure-themed park with 20 play structures, including a 32-foot climbing tower and zipline that kids (and let's be honest, adults) absolutely love
Beyond the village parks, Summerlin's network of 300 parks and 200+ miles of trails keeps walking and biking options close to Cordova.
Natural Attractions
Minutes from Cordova, the Red Rock Canyon National Conservation Area is managed by the Bureau of Land Management.
Living in Cordova means you're literally minutes from one of Nevada's most spectacular natural wonders. Red Rock Canyon offers:
- 13-mile scenic drive with breathtaking desert vistas
- World-class rock climbing for adventure seekers
- 26+ hiking trails ranging from easy walks to challenging scrambles
- Wildlife viewing including wild burros, desert tortoises, and bighorn sheep
- Stunning sunrise and sunset photo opportunities

Dining, Shopping, and Entertainment Hub
Summerlin isn't just beautiful, it's convenient. And Downtown Summerlin is your one-stop destination for everything fun.
What you'll find at Downtown Summerlin:
- 150+ stores including Apple, Nordstrom Rack, Dillard's, and local boutiques
- 40+ restaurants from casual eats to upscale dining
- Las Vegas Ballpark – Home of the Las Vegas Aviators (Triple-A baseball)
- City National Arena – Vegas Golden Knights practice facility and public skating
- Movie theaters, comedy clubs, and seasonal events
Plus, Red Rock Casino Resort & Spa is just around the corner, offering gaming, spa services, restaurants, bowling, and movie theaters, all without fighting Strip traffic.

Real Estate Market and Trends in Cordova
Now let's talk numbers, because that's what you really want to know, right?
Current Cordova Price Range: $500,000's – $700,000's
Compared to the massive estates in surrounding Summerlin neighborhoods that can easily top $1 million (or $2 million, or $5 million...), Cordova offers an accessible entry point into one of Las Vegas's most desirable communities.
What affects pricing in Cordova:
- Lot size and orientation (mountain views command premiums)
- Interior updates and renovations (original vs. modernized kitchens/baths)
- Backyard features (pools, covered patios, landscaping)
- Overall condition and maintenance
The Las Vegas real estate market continues to attract buyers from California and other high-cost states, and Summerlin remains one of the most in-demand areas. Homes in Cordova tend to sell relatively quickly when priced correctly.

Frequently Asked Questions About Cordova at The Paseos
Q: What zip code is Cordova in?
A: Cordova is located in the 89138 zip code in Summerlin West.
Q: Who built the homes in Cordova?
A: Cordova was built by Greystone Homes around 2005–2006. Greystone later merged with Lennar.
Q: How big are the homes in Cordova?
A: Most homes range from 1,622 to 2,041 square feet with 3 bedrooms and 2.5 bathrooms.
Q: What are homes selling for in Cordova?
A: Current prices typically range from $500,000's to $700,000's, depending on size, condition and upgrades.
Q: Is Cordova in an HOA?
A: Yes, Cordova is part of The Paseos village HOA, which maintains community standards and amenities.
Q: What schools serve Cordova?
A: Cordova is zoned for Reedom Elementary, Rogich Middle School, and Palo Verde High School.
